I get the feeling this would only be possible by:
1. Playing NL. 2. Multi-tabling. 3. Having very good game selection. 4. Playing unreal amounts of hours per day. 5. Being immune to tilting after long sessions. At limit: (100days, 12 hours per day). (100k goal / total hours). (Per hour goal / 3 tables) = ~$30/(hour*table). Assume you win 2BBs per hour per table, stakes would be 8/16. So that's 3 tables at, 8/16, 12 hours a day at the top of your game every hour. With a 10BB per hour edge at NL, you start hitting a more realistic goal. |

Sounds interesting.
Playing 15-30 you need to make over 33BB a day. If a good player can average 2BB and hour (Is this possible as limits go higher? Is it more like 1 - 1.5 BB?) you need to play 16 hours a day. Obviously some sort of multi-table strategy is in order here. Perhaps 30-60 is a better limit, but then your BB per hour will decrease. Hmmm... |
